HMOs in New Bedford usually require you to choose a primary care doctor and get referrals for specialists. PPOs offer more flexibility, letting you see specialists without a referral, though often at a higher cost. Licensed pros can detail these differences. They'll clarify network restrictions and out-of-pocket expenses for each. This helps you decide which structure suits your healthcare habits.
